Health Benefits

🌟 Antioxidant Properties

Saffron is packed with powerful antioxidants, including crocin, picrocrocin, and safranal. These compounds work together to combat oxidative stress, which can lead to various health issues, ultimately supporting your overall well-being.

😊 Mood Enhancement

Research suggests that saffron may have antidepressant effects, potentially improving mood and alleviating feelings of sadness. Traditionally, it has been used in medicine to help relieve anxiety and depression, making it a natural option for emotional support.

Culinary Benefits

🌿 Flavoring Agent

Saffron boasts a unique flavor profile that combines earthy and floral notes, making it a standout ingredient in various dishes. Its ability to enhance flavors is why it's a staple in culinary traditions worldwide, particularly in risottos, paellas, and desserts.

🎨 Coloring Agent

Beyond its flavor, saffron serves as a natural dye, imparting a vibrant yellow-orange hue to dishes. This striking color is especially popular in saffron rice, sauces, and beverages, elevating both the visual appeal and the overall dining experience.

Economic Benefits

πŸ’° High Market Value

Saffron holds the title of one of the most expensive spices in the world. Its price per weight often surpasses that of gold, making it a lucrative option for those in the spice market.

πŸ“Š Comparison with Other Spices

When compared to common spices like black pepper or cinnamon, saffron's cost is staggering. While a pound of black pepper might cost around $10, saffron can easily reach $500 or more, highlighting its premium status.
